A food container formed of a single sheet of plastic, which includes a cup (12), a cover (16) that is movable between open and closed positions on the cup top, and a container (20,22) that is movable between a stowed position in the cup and an unstowed position out of the cup. The cup has a cup flange (34) and the container has a container flange (60) that is pivotally connected to the cup flange along a pivot line (64) that can be torn to separate the container from the cup. The cover is pivotally connected to the cup top at the cover flange, and the container has a lift tab (220) that lies on the cover flange. The container has a side wall that forms a vertical channel (190) on its outside for passing a straw into liquid in the cup.
